How much do logistic operations j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for logistic operations in Georgia is $57,455.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,800.00 and $68,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is logistic operations?

Logistic operations refer to the processes involved in managing the efficient flow of goods, services, and information from the point of origin to the point of consumption. This includes transportation, warehousing, inventory management, order fulfillment, and coordination with suppliers and customers. The goal of logistic operations is to ensure timely delivery, reduce costs, and maintain product quality throughout the supply chain. Professionals in this field play a critical role in optimizing these processes to support business objectives.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in logistic operations?

To excel in Logistic Operations, you need strong organizational and analytical skills, a background in supply chain management or logistics, and often a relevant degree or certification. Familiarity with logistics software like SAP, warehouse management systems (WMS), and inventory tracking tools is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for coordinating with teams and managing unexpected issues. These competencies ensure efficient movement of goods, cost control, and smooth operations throughout the supply chain.

What is the difference between Logistic Operations v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ectLogistic OperationsWarehouse Associate
Primary ResponsibilitiesManaging supply chain processes, coordinating shipments, optimizing logistics workflowsReceiving, storing, and organizing inventory within a warehouse
Required SkillsLogistics management, communication, problem-solvingInventory handling, physical stamina, basic equipment operation
CertificationsLogistics or supply chain certifications often preferredNone typically required, but forklift or safety certifications may be advantageous
Work EnvironmentOffices, distribution centers, transportation hubsWarehouse floors, loading docks

Logistic Operations roles focus on managing and optimizing the entire supply chain process, often involving planning and coordination. Warehouse Associates primarily handle physical inventory tasks within warehouses. While both roles are essential in logistics, Logistic Operations positions require more strategic and management skills, whereas Warehouse Associates focus on hands-on inventory handling.

Role Summary:
As a Ground Operations Supervisor, you are a hands-on leader, working day-to-day with our Warehouse Associates and Leads. You will be responsible for the development of the warehouse staff, including coaching them on the skills necessary to be successful in the warehouse and developing for future success. You will set a standard of operational excellence and ensure your team's success through values-based leadership. Additionally, you will be responsible for the accuracy of reports, scheduling, cross-functional communication, and ensuring sort and launch packages are processed efficiently while adhering to safety standards.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Thrive in a fast-paced environment that demands quick thinking and physical agility, embracing the challenge of physically tasking work with enthusiasm and resilience.
  • Ability to Plan and Prioritize Team and Business Initiatives - including quickly navigating technology platforms to manage operational and logistical challenges, having a consistent and intentional approach to team development, and a plan to drive continuous improvement with identified milestones.
  • Assess operational needs swiftly and work cross-functionally to orchestrate seamless operations, prioritizing safety, and driving success.
  • Works well in an ever-changing environment to ensure on-time delivery and exceed expectations of our customers, clients, crowdsourced drivers, and employees.
  • Effectively schedule shifts that align with business needs based on operational hours and projected volume.
  • Hands-on leader with the ability to coach, train and develop team members.
  • Proven record of leading a team with values-based leadership to achieve key KPIs and metrics for the operation.
  • Demonstrates a high level of teamwork, partnering cross-functionally to ensure a successful operation and organization as a whole

Qualifications:
  • Minimum of 1 year of previous experience in management in logistics, operations, or a related field is preferred.
  • Proficient in technology platforms and tools relevant to logistics operations.
  •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ail with the ability to thrive in a fast-paced, physically demanding environment.
  • Commitment to delivering exceptional experiences to team members and driver partners.
  • Willingness to complete a comprehensive background check
  • Willingness to work flexible hours, including nights, holidays, and weekends, as required by operational needs.
  • Is physically able to work in a warehouse that includes the following conditions:Standing for the duration of the shift.Moving boxes up and down including frequent bending.May need to lift and carry up to 50 pounds on a regular basis.May work in hot or cold temperatures.May work in an environment with loud noise and fumes.Minimal travel required.
